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dumfries to Bedhampton start from as little as £55.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Dumfries to Bedhampton start from £128.30 one way, or £183.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dumfries to Bedhampton are available for £224.70 one way, or £449.40 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Dumfries station is well-equipped to meet the needs of its passengers. Open year-round with a ticket office accessible every day and ticket machines available for convenience, it's never been easier to collect your tickets. The station ensures accessibility with step-free access throughout, induction loops, and accessible toilets, making it a user-friendly spot for all passengers.

For those seeking assistance, staff are available almost around the clock, happy to help from early morning until midnight on weekdays and Saturdays. Waiting rooms are cozy and feature waiting facilities on each platform, available from 06:35 to 19:30. The station's car park is spacious, offering 134 spaces, including accessible parking. This parking lot is monitored by CCTV, ensuring security for your vehicle.

Onward Travel Options

Navigating the next leg of your journey is a breeze thanks to the transport connections at Dumfries station. Taxis are easily hired, and for those planning longer explorations, Glenrental car hire is conveniently located on Platform 2. If buses are your preference, local services can be accessed through the car park, detailed on Travel Line Scotland's website, or by calling their 24-hour number. For those unexpected disruptions, there are also rail replacement services with pickups from the station car park.

Facilities at Bedhampton Station

Bedhampton station is equipped with essential facilities to accommodate your travel needs. While the ticket office operates during limited morning hours on weekdays and a brief period on Saturdays, ticket machines are readily available around the clock for your convenience. These machines also support Disabled Persons Railcard discounts, ensuring accessibility for all. For those who prefer buying tickets online, you can easily collect them at the station as well. Although the station lacks certain amenities such as a waiting room and refreshment facilities, you can rely on public Wi-Fi to stay connected.

Supporting Your Journey

Assistance is a priority at Bedhampton, though there is no on-site staff to help, support is available through customer help points and helpfully positioned departure screens. The station offers step-free access in most areas, although specific ramps have steep gradients; additional assistance for boarding and alighting trains is effectively managed by the onboard guard, ensuring your journey is as comfortable as possible. Accessibility might be challenging for certain mobility aids, and alternative transport arrangements are available for users requiring extra support. It's prudent to contact the Assisted Travel team for more detailed guidance and personalized assistance.
